Nunez awarded County Sheriffs of Colorado scholarship
STERLING, Colo. -- Logan County Sheriff Brett Powell recently announced that Keila Nunez, of Merino High School, is this year’s recipient of the County Sheriffs of Colorado, CSOC scholarship award for Logan County.

CSOC, Colorado’s state sheriffs’ association, offered a total of 17 awards of $500 each this year to deserving high school and college students in Colorado to fund higher-level educational expenses for the 2023-2024 academic year.
A citizens’ committee selected the winner for each county. Committees made their selections based upon criteria established by CSOC, including leadership, merit, character, involvement, purpose and need.
Applicants were required to be full-time, legal Colorado residents who planned to attend a Colorado university, college or trade school.
This is the 45th year for the CSOC scholarship program. Monies for the program are derived, in part, from the CSOC honorary membership fund, which consists of contributions from individual citizens and businesses each year.
